Output d3af6708e69e22663833fdddb5be70db12be8d259824d36b41a967f509373923:14

value
822488
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b1d43730e76cd310d5f87bfb9238ea35a4df94c OP_EQUAL
address
34APDz5rtSvVhbNSCNFTn7mp9LwmX9JmJ3
transaction
d3af6708e69e22663833fdddb5be70db12be8d259824d36b41a967f509373923
spent
true